Asymmetrische Verschlüsselung

Aus Xinux Wiki
Version vom 1. Juli 2021, 10:25 Uhr von Simon.doernenburg (Diskussion | Beiträge) (Die Seite wurde neu angelegt: „=Grundlagen= *Jeder Benutzer erzeugt sein eigenes Schlüsselpaar, das aus einem privater Schlüssel und einem öffentlichen Schlüssel besteht. *Der öffentlic…“)
(Unterschied) ← Nächstältere Version | Aktuelle Version (Unterschied) | Nächstjüngere Version → (Unterschied)
Zur Navigation springen Zur Suche springen

Grundlagen

  • Jeder Benutzer erzeugt sein eigenes Schlüsselpaar, das aus einem privater Schlüssel und einem öffentlichen Schlüssel besteht.
  • Der öffentliche Schlüssel ermöglicht es jedem, Daten für den Besitzer des privaten Schlüssels zu verschlüsseln
  • Der private Schlüssel ermöglicht es seinem Besitzer, mit dem öffentlichen Schlüssel verschlüsselte Daten zu entschlüsseln
  • Für die Sicherheit wird eine zugrundeliegenden Einwegfunktionen benötigt die unumkehrbar ist.

Schaubilder

Asymaetrische-verschluesselung-1.png Asymaetrische-verschluesselung-3.png

Vorgänge

Mit öffentlichen Schlüssel des Gegenübers verschlüsselt
Mit eigenem geheimen Schlüssel verschlüsselt

Anwendungen von asymetrischer Verschlüsselung

  • SSH
  • SSL/TLS (z.B. https)
  • OpenPGP
  • S/MIME

Vorteile

  • Lediglich der Private Key ist für den Nutzer geheim zu halten
  • Man kann den Public Key bedenkenlos verschicken. Es ist sogar wünschenswert.

Nachteile

  • geringere Arbeitsgeschwindigkeit als bei symetrischer Verschlüsselung
  • Private Key muss unbedingt sicher aufbewahrt werden, da ein Unbefugter mit diesem großen Schaden anrichten kann

Mathematische Erklärung

Links